Compared to last week: Feeder steers and feeder heifers mostly 4.00 to 8.00 higher. Steer calves and heifer calves 6.00 to 10.00 higher. Quality good to attractive with very good demand. Slaughter cows lightly tested with a higher undertone noted. Slaughter bulls 4.00 higher. A total of 120 cows and bulls sold with 64 percent going to packers.

What does "Medium and Large 1" mean?

USDA feeder grades describe frame size and muscle thickness, not quality of the individual animal. "Medium and Large" is the frame score; the number is muscle (1 = heaviest muscled). "Medium and Large 1–2" pens mix both muscle scores — common across the Southeast.

What is $/cwt?

Dollars per hundredweight — per 100 lb of animal. A 500-lb calf at $450/cwt brings 5 × $450 = $2,250. Lighter cattle usually bring more per cwt but less per head.

Why are some prices per head?

Bred cows, cow-calf pairs, and some replacement classes sell by the head, not by weight. We show those exactly as USDA reports them — a $/head figure is never converted into $/cwt on this site.
